Automatic Filling Machine

Automatic filling machines are used in packaging systems to dispense liquid, semi-solid and solid products into containers. These machines can be volumetric or gravimetric and are often integrated with other equipment such as labelers, cappers and conveyors.

They are able to produce more than what could be produced by hand and provide a number of different benefits for packagers.

Speed

If your business needs to fill a high volume of containers, an Automatic Filling Machine is the best option for you. It will save you time, labor costs and cuts down on contamination risk. It also allows you to produce products in a consistent and reliable manner.

Several factors affect the speed of an Automatic Filling Machine. First, it is important to consider the type of liquid that will be filled. Some products are thin and free-flowing, while others are thicker and slow moving.

Other factors include the type of container and the product that will be filled. For example, a water-thin drink is much faster to fill than a thick sauce or paste.

Once you know these factors, the speed of an Automatic Filling Machine can be determined. Most manufacturers offer a simple method for increasing or decreasing the speed of an Automatic Filling Machine without adding extra parts.

In the case of a semi-automatic filling machine, the speed depends on how quickly an operator can activate each cycle. The speed of an automatic machine, however, is often based on the conveyor and indexing system that it has.

Many automatic machines use a touchscreen interface that allows the operator to set the times and amounts for each cycle. The touchscreen menu also displays real-time production information such as the number of bottles filled and the production rate in bottles per minute.

These features make it easy to create and store filling programs for future use. Once a recipe is created, it can be saved on the device so that it will always be available.

Safety

Safety is of the utmost importance in all types of production. In order to avoid injury, accidents, and product contamination, filling machines must be equipped with the proper safety features. These include emergency stop buttons, safety guards, and other measures designed to protect personnel and minimize the risk of product contamination and machine breakdowns.

Before the final product is delivered, each component must be inspected to ensure that it meets the required standards Automatic Filling Machine for quality and safety. The inspection should focus on dimensional accuracy, material quality, and surface quality.

Moreover, the parts and fasteners on the filling machine should be reliably fixed to prevent loosening and should not fall off due to vibration. These components should also have an overload protection device that alerts and stops the machine when it becomes overloaded.

The materials that come into contact with the filling liquid should be smooth, non-absorbent, easy to clean or sterilize, and resistant to corrosion and other environmental conditions. These components should also be able to withstand processing temperatures and heat treatment temperatures if necessary.

Seals in the oxidation and corrosive environment should be made from oxidation-resistant and corrosive-resistant materials such as fluorine rubber, silicone rubber, ethylene-propylene rubber, or other suitable materials. These materials can withstand the impact of corrosive fluids and help extend the life of the filling machine.

In addition, the machine’s frame should be made from heavy duty stainless steel to keep it stable throughout the process and minimize spills. The frame should also be able to withstand shifting and vibrating that might cause an increase in volume or level of the fill.

Finally, the electrical panels in the filling machine should be built to UL standards to ensure that they do not come into contact with flammable substances in hazardous locations. This will help reduce the chance of fires, explosions, and other potential risks.
